    Default Re: Surefire LLC dealers in SA?

    ECM Tech is the distributor for Surefire, they can supply to most dealers locally.
    Their lights are gettable but man are they spendy, and barebones too. A Scout light is just that, the light and body, mounts, endcaps etc are all extra's!

    Suppressors are just too expensive to be brought into SA from Surefire
    A mate of mine did a costing on a Surefire Suppressor, it came out to nearly twice what he'd paid for his rifle...

    I went the ASE Utra route and it came with a brake and suppressor that quickmounts using a rachet system to stop it from walking off
